BADZINSKI, Caroline  y  HERMEL, Erica do Espírito Santo. THE REPRESENTATION OF GENETICS AND EVOLUTION THROUGH IMAGES USED IN BIOLOGY TEXTBOOKS. Ens. Pesqui. Educ. Ciênc. [online]. 2015, vol.17, n.2, pp.434-454. ISSN 1983-2117.  https://doi.org/10.1590/1983-21172015170208.

This research evaluates the contents related to Genetics and Evolution in six High School Biology textbooks, according to the suggestions made by the Biology's High School National Curriculum Parameters (PCN+). The evaluated books did not have all the suggested content and exposed different approaches in common content. We also analyzed 1323 images, which have been categorized by iconography; functionality; relation with the text; verbal labels and scientific content. Most images were classified as photography, with informative feature and were seen as scientifically correct. This fact shows that the author's books standardize the selection of images, prioritizing some types. We believe that reflective images that allow students to think about the content should be explored more.
